Jacobs to Support Rail Expansion for Major LA-Area Port Facility
Jacobs (NYSE: J) has secured a construction management contract for the Port of Long Beach's Pier B On-Dock Rail Support Facility program, part of a $2.2 billion port enhancement initiative. The transformative project will double the rail yard size from 82 to 171 acres and triple on-dock rail capacity to handle 4.7 million twenty-foot shipping containers annually.
Set for completion in 2032, the project aims to improve cargo movement efficiency, reduce environmental impact, and boost regional economic development. The expansion will create over 1,000 local jobs while significantly reducing truck traffic and emissions in surrounding areas.

The Pier B rail program will transform the existing rail yard into a state-of-the-art facility, doubling its size from 82 to 171 acres. The project will more than triple the Port's on-dock rail capacity, enabling it to handle up to 4.7 million twenty-foot shipping containers annually. The expansion is expected to significantly reduce truck traffic, lower emissions and improve air quality in the surrounding areas.

Expected to be complete in 2032, the Pier B On-Dock Rail Support Facility is also set to provide substantial community benefits, including creating more than 1,000 local jobs and contributing to local health and environmental initiatives. By enhancing on-dock rail capacity, the project will help the port further its efforts to reduce the environmental footprint of cargo movement.

"The Pier B On-Dock Rail Support Facility embodies the core values of the Port of Long Beach, allowing more cargo to move through our marine terminals with greater efficiency and less impacts on the community," said Port of Long Beach CEO Mario Cordero. "It is also an enormous undertaking with ten construction contracts to manage. Jacobs has demonstrated its qualifications to help us accommodate this peak workflow, and we're pleased to work with the company to build this new gateway for the nation's container cargo."
